Question our new 2670MK
I am getting ready for our maiden voyage with our new 2670MK and I've got a few questions for you all.
First, I was de-winterizing the water lines and I am unable to get any water to pass thru the hose connection near the the outside kitchen. I can connect the hose, but I can't get a drop of water out of it. I've tried after releasing the pressure and then connecting, but nothing seems to work. What am I doing wrong?
I was also surprised to see that the pump was buried behind the panel in the storage area and I had remove entire side panel to access it. Has anyone converted panel into a door of sorts allowing easy access? This would seem like a simple mod. I am thinking of hinging one side and installing a locking mechanism on the other.
Our trailer has the newer Furion DC compressor style frig and when I turned it on the I noticed a lot of noise (humming and fan noise) coming from the converter in the bedroom. Is this normal? The converter is the type that automatically senses what type of battery we have, but I don't remember the model number. I also was amazed how quickly the frig cooled down.

After trying every tip and trick that I read on this site and others, I finally decided to take it apart the rear sprayer "socket". Below is a picture of what I found. It looks to me that whomever put it together in the factory crushed the assembly. It doesn't look repairable to me and I'm guessing that it will need to be replaced. Do you think that GD will mail me the parts so I can repair it myself? My dealer is just under 200 miles away.
